Fun shop

by chad s. | insider_expert Insider Expert | Rank: 10,255

The Antiquarium is cool to go to and just wander around and hang out. A freakin' ton of books...old mags, comics, records, cds, tapes and artwork upstairs. Imagine your old crazy uncle owns a mansion. He has a book fetish and several cats. He lets anybody come over and hang out to play chess, lay around, philosophize, role play and meander about. That's the Antiquarium.

Wonderful Business

by Cortny R. | insider_expert Insider Expert | Rank: 3,201

The Antiquarium, above all others, is Omaha's premiere "typical bookstore". If you're looking for a real bookworm experience, here's your shop. The employees are all laid back, the coffee is hot, and there are stacks of used books as far as the eye can see. Books are relatively easy to locate and priced reasonably. The best part... the second and third floors house a groundbreaking art museum that is completely worth the stop.

PROS: Selection, Atmosphere, Art
CONS: Somethings things can be difficult to locate
